编程的模块是什么意思
-
编程的模块是指将程序中的功能划分为相互独立的部分或组件,以便于代码的组织、复用和维护。模块化编程是一种软件设计方法,通过将程序划分为多个模块,每个模块负责特定的功能,通过定义接口和依赖关系,模块之间可以进行相互调用和交互。
在编程中,一个模块通常包含一个或多个函数、类、变量等代码片段,用于实现特定的功能。模块可以将功能进行分割,并可以根据需要进行加载和卸载,使得程序的设计更加灵活和可扩展。
模块的使用可以提高代码的可读性和可维护性。模块化编程可以将程序的不同功能划分为独立的模块,使得代码更易于理解和维护。每个模块负责特定的功能,可以独立开发、测试和调试,降低程序开发的复杂性。
此外,模块化编程还可以提高代码的复用性。通过将常用的功能封装成模块,其他程序可以直接引用这些模块,避免了重复编写相同的代码。模块化编程还可以提高开发效率,因为可以并行开发多个模块,缩短开发周期。
总的来说,编程的模块是将程序划分为相互独立的功能组件,以提高代码的组织性、可维护性和复用性。模块化编程是一种重要的软件设计方法,可以提高程序的质量和开发效率。
1年前 -
编程的模块指的是一种组织代码的方式,可以将相关功能的代码块封装在一个独立的单元中,便于代码的复用和维护。模块可以包含变量、函数、类等,并提供了一种方式来将这些信息进行封装和导入。
以下是关于编程模块的一些重要信息:
-
封装代码:模块允许将相关的代码放在一个独立的容器中。这样可以提高代码的可读性和可维护性,避免变量和函数的命名冲突,同时也方便代码文件的组织和管理。
-
命名空间:模块提供了命名空间的概念,即代码中的变量和函数被限定在特定的名称空间内。这样可以防止不同模块中的相同命名的变量和函数发生冲突。
-
代码复用:通过将相关功能的代码放在模块中,可以实现代码的复用。其他程序可以导入该模块,并使用其中的变量和函数,而无需重新编写相同的代码。
-
模块导入:为了使用一个模块的功能,需要在代码中导入该模块。导入模块的方式有很多种,如使用import语句导入整个模块,或者使用from…import语句导入模块中的特定功能。
-
第三方模块:除了编程语言本身提供的模块外,还可以使用第三方开发的模块。这些模块通常提供了丰富的功能和工具,可以满足不同项目的需求。通过导入第三方模块,可以利用其功能来简化开发过程。
总之,编程的模块是一种组织代码的方式,通过将相关功能的代码封装在一起,实现了代码的复用、可维护性和命名空间的管理。模块提供了一种灵活的方式来组织和管理代码,是现代编程语言中不可或缺的一部分。
1年前 -
-
在编程中,模块(module)是指一个带有特定功能的独立单元。它可以被其他程序或者模块调用和使用,从而实现代码的重用和组织。模块主要用于将代码划分成逻辑上独立的部分,以提高代码的可读性、可维护性和可扩展性。
模块可以包含变量、函数、类和其他可执行的代码。它将相关的功能封装起来,使得代码可以更加模块化、可重用和易于理解。在编程中,通常将一个大的问题分解成多个模块,每个模块负责解决一部分问题,最后通过调用不同的模块来完成整个程序的功能。
以下是一些常见的模块的用途:
-
标准库模块:编程语言通常都有一些内置的模块,用于提供常用的功能,例如数学计算、文件操作、网络通信等。通过引入这些模块,我们可以直接使用这些功能,而不需要重新实现。
-
第三方库模块:除了标准库模块,还有很多由其他开发者开发的模块,称为第三方库模块。这些模块提供了一些特定的功能,例如数据可视化、机器学习、网络框架等。通过引入这些模块,我们可以快速使用这些功能,而不需要从头开始编写。
-
自定义模块:我们可以根据自己的需求,创建自己的模块。自定义模块可以包含一些特定的函数、类和变量,供其他程序使用。这样可以将代码拆分成更小的部分,提高代码的可读性和可维护性。
使用模块的一般流程如下:
-
引入模块:在使用模块之前,需要先将模块导入到当前的程序中。可以使用特定的语法来导入模块,通常是通过import关键字。
-
使用模块中的功能:一旦模块被导入,就可以使用其中定义的函数、类和变量。通过使用模块名字后加点的方式来访问模块中的成员。
-
调用模块中的函数:可以使用模块中定义的函数,并传入相应的参数进行调用。
-
使用模块中的类:可以实例化模块中定义的类,并调用类的方法。
总之,模块是编程中组织代码的一种方式,可以将功能相似的代码封装在一起,方便复用和维护。通过模块化的方式编写代码,可以使我们的程序更加结构化、可读性更强。
1年前 -